Pay-TV revenue to decline by 1-3% in FY26 due to subscriber churn: ICRA
Indian pay-TV industry revenue is expected to decrease by 1-3% in FY2026. This is due to subscribers moving to OTT platforms and DD Free Dish services. Subscriber base decline will be partially offset by higher ARPU through bundled and premium content. Increased content costs and network investment will reduce margins.

Pay-TV players fret as channels return to DD free dish
Leading broadcasters JioStar, Zee Entertainment, and Sony Pictures Networks India are set to relaunch free-to-air Hindi general entertainment channels on DD Free Dish. This move may intensify subscriber churn from pay-TV to free platforms, although it could also generate significant ad revenue for broadcasters.

Cricket paywall, consolidation to drive subscription video on demand market in 2025
India's subscription video on demand market, set for robust growth in 2025, reaches 125 million subscriptions driven by industry consolidation and expansion into smaller towns. Cricket moving behind a paywall could further boost subscriptions, while innovations in pricing and pan-India content continue to fuel growth.

Netflix India readying to get into the Ring with WWE in sports entertainment foray
WWE programming will move to Netflix India in 2025. The current deal with Sony Pictures Networks India expires then. Netflix will stream Raw, SmackDown, and NXT. This marks Netflix India's first venture into sports entertainment. This shift could challenge Netflix to convert TV viewers to subscribers.

TV audience is growing in complexity as idiot box turns smart
TV viewership in India is declining due to the rise in over-the-top (OTT) aggregation and 5G service availability. The FICCI-EY report shows that there is a growing number of “laptop audience,” which might replace traditional TV viewers. Additionally, there are 150 million dark homes that are not connected to TV or OTT services. Connected TVs are the smallest group with only two million homes, but they are a preferred segment for advertisers. The report says that there is a large chunk of the audience that consumes both linear TV and online-only viewing. Movie channels are losing ratings to OTTs. Sports viewership modes might also change as free digital streaming of high-end sports properties becomes available.
